Job summary

AWS Global Government Delivery Organization (GGDO) in Colorado is seeking an experienced Property Manager to oversee hardware property accountability and lifecycle management in support of the U.S. Intelligence Community and Department of Defense.

Based in Colorado, you will be the central point of accountability for government furnished property and contractor acquired hardware assets, ensuring compliance with federal property regulations while enabling mission execution in secure environments.

Qualifications

  • Bachelor's degree or equivalent.
  • 3+ years of government property management or hardware asset management.
  • Experience with property management systems and asset tracking tools.
  • Experience working in classified environments (IC or DoD).
  • Current, active US Government Security Clearance TS/SCI with Polygraph.

Responsibilities

  • Manage the full lifecycle of hardware property assets – including receipt, tagging, inventory, tracking, maintenance, and disposition – across classified and unclassified environments.
  • Ensure compliance with FAR 52.245-1, DFARS 252.245-7000 series, and contract-specific property clauses for all Government Furnished Property (GFP) and Contractor Acquired Property (CAP).
  • Maintain accurate and auditable property management systems and records, ensuring data integrity across all asset categories (servers, networking equipment, storage, end-user devices).
  • Coordinate with security, facilities, program teams, and government stakeholders on asset movements, transfers, and disposition actions within secure facilities.
  • Lead and support property audits, self-assessments, and government surveillance activities – driving corrective actions and continuous improvement.
  • Develop and maintain the program's Property Management Plan and related documentation (CDRLs, SOPs, property procedures) to ensure consistency and compliance.
  • Establish and manage property control frameworks, including decision-making processes for excess/surplus determinations, loss reporting (DD Form 200), and disposal actions.
  • Partner with program execution managers, subcontractors, and the PMO to forecast property needs, track allocations, and support program reviews.
  • Drive process improvement by evaluating property workflows, identifying inefficiencies, and exploring automation opportunities to streamline asset tracking and reporting
